The German insurance group Allianz, which announced its transformation into a European company, concluded an agreement on the involvement of workers in the European company (see article n°06938). Six salaried managers will be represented at the supervisory board which contains 12 members in total. Here are the details of the agreement. (Ref. 061073)
As allowed by the regulation on the European company, Allianz chose to have a dualistic system, composed of a board of directors and a board of trustees. Part of the agreement on workers’ involvement therefore sets the rules regarding codetermination within the board of trustees. The board of trustees has a joint composition: half of its members (out of 12) are appointed by employees. Four of them are German, the two others British and French.
